let' s think of the following scenario:

Our client has 5 employees and uses Djigzo

E1, E2, E3, E4, E5

His business contact hat 5 employess, too, but doesn't use an encryption 
gateway (encryption is performed by the email client) :

e1, e2, e3, e4, 5

E1 exchanges emails with e1, e3, e5
E2 exchanges emails with e1, e2, e3
E3 echanges emails with e2,e3,e5 
and so on.

Is it really necessary, that the IT admin on the other side runs around and 
distributes all required user certificates?
Or is it possible to have a wildcard domain certificate, which only has to be 
installed once? The web interface accepts "*@abc.com" as an "email address".

The problem in our real world scenario is, that our client has 250 employees 
and the other side is a governmental organization with some 3000+ employees.
Therefore, running around and distributing certifocates  would only be an 
option for marathon runners. ;-))
